Aaaaannnndddd — they’re off! We’re speaking of the Gourdy’s Pumpkin Run runners, of course. After taking a year off, the annual pumpkin race is back at Keller’s in Oswego this Saturday, September 28.

Gourdy’s has partnered with Keller’s for many years to be the site of the only pumpkin run in Illinois. We love hosting this fun event, which brings thousands of runners to our Oswego Farmstand for a 5k run/jog/stroll/whatever-you-like across our farm – through our fields, orchard, patch and more. It’s a little more challenging than running on a sidewalk – and some folks take it up a notch by actually running with a pumpkin!
